To fix the audio issue, DTG need to implement a different audio engine which means a) rebuilding (compiling, not start from scratch) the core game and the entire DLC catalogue and b) testing the core game and the entire DLC catalogue with a complete QA pass. Since the new audio engine has a higher memory impact, every route needs to be thouroughly checked as the change could result in worse performance or more crashes. That’s a massive undertaking and unlikely to be tackled prior to release of SoS from what we know.
